Abstract

The present invention provides a BCMA-targeted chimeric antigen receptor (CAR) as well as a preparation method therefor and an application thereof. Specifically, the present invention provides the BCMA-targeted CAR, which comprises a BCMA-targeted scFv, a hinge region, a transmembrane region, and an intracellular signal structure domain. The present invention provides a nucleic acid molecule for coding the CAR and a corresponding expression vector as well as CAR-T cells and application thereof. The CAR of the present invention targets BCMA-positive cells, and can be used for treating BCMA-positive B-cell lymphoma, multiple myeloma and plasma cell leukemia.

Claims (28)

1. A chimeric antigen receptor (CAR), comprising an anti-BCMA antigen binding region which comprises: (i) a light chain variable region (V L ) having an amino acid sequence set forth in SEQ ID NO: 1, and (ii) a heavy chain variable region (V H ) having an amino acid sequence set forth in SEQ ID NO: 2;

wherein V L is located at the N-terminus of V H ,

wherein the anti-BCMA antigen-binding region is a single-chain variable fragment (scFv) that specifically binds BCMA,

wherein the CAR further comprises:

(a) a signal peptide having an amino acid sequence set forth in SEQ ID NO: 9,

(b) a hinge region having an amino acid sequence set forth in SEQ ID NO: 12,

(c) a transmembrane domain having an amino acid sequence set forth in SEQ ID NO: 13,

(d) a co-stimulatory region having an amino acid sequence set forth in SEQ ID NO: 14, and

(e) a cytoplasmic signaling domain having an amino acid sequence set forth in SEQ ID NO: 15.

2. The CAR of claim 1 , comprising from N-terminus to C-terminus: the signal peptide, V L , V H , the hinge region, the transmembrane domain, the co-stimulatory region, and the cytoplasmic signaling domain.
